The different populations interact with each other in which they get benefits from each other or are harmed. Interspecific relations arise from the interaction of populations of two different species. They could be beneficial, detrimental, or neutral (neither harm nor benefit) to one of the species or both. Assigning a ‘+’ sign for beneficial, ‘-‘ sign for detrimental and 0 for neutral interaction.

Complete answer:
Various population interactions are described as follows:
Mutualism- This interaction is referred to as in which both the interacting species are benefited from each other. It is symbolized as ++.
Commensalism- It is defined as the interaction between two species in which one species is benefited and the other is neither benefited or harmed. It is symbolized as +0.
Amensalism- Interaction of two species in which one species is harmed and other species remain unaffected. It is symbolized as -0.
Predation- In this one species I.e. prey is harmed and other species I.e. predators are benefited. It is symbolized as +-.
Parasitism- Interaction of two species in which one species lives on other species. It is symbolized as +-.
Mycorrhizae- It shows mutualism with the roots of higher plants. The fungi help the roots of these plants to absorb nutrients from the soil and these plants provide energy-rich carbohydrates to fungi. So this statement is correct.
Cattle egret and grazing cattle- This interaction is an example of commensalism in which cattle egret forage close to place where cattle graze because these cattle while grazing let insects come out of the grass. So this statement is correct.
